Eloquent where between. Alright, let’s dive into the steps.

Eloquent where between. Jan 28, 2024 · Understanding the distinctions between “has”, “with”, and “whereHas” is essential for efficient querying and manipulation of relational data in Laravel Eloquent. Laravel makes this easy for us. While elegant typically refers to a graceful and stylish appearance or manner, eloquent is more focused on the ability to express oneself fluently and persuasively. I think it might be down to how the query is r Elegant vs. Jan 1, 2018 · Hi, I'm playing with the whereBetween - query for 2 dates. If the current time is 2021-06-10 16:11:04, the query should return records created between 2021-05-01 and this time. Below is an excerpt from the Laravel documentation: The whereBetween method verifies that a column's value is between two values: $users = DB::table('users')-&gt We would like to show you a description here but the site won’t allow us. Laravel whereBetween method are useful when you retrieve records in between two Apr 29, 2024 · Discover how to efficiently handle data with Laravel Eloquent WHEREIN Query, optimize performance, and manage large datasets effectively. We’ve already laid the foundation — freeing you to create without sweating the small things. Jan 15, 2018 · Eloquent where between dates in Laravel Asked 7 years, 1 month ago Modified 7 years, 1 month ago Viewed 918 times May 14, 2015 · I've found the concept and meaning behind these methods to be a little confusing, is it possible for somebody to explain to me what the difference between has and with is, in the context of an exam Sep 14, 2022 · Did you ever think about how to write where condition with two columns (fields) in Laravel Eloquent? In the first place, this is possible in Laravel using the function whereColumn. enrollnum = emp_informations. You can use a different method to get data between two dates in laravel 9 and laravel 10. whereNotBetween () will help you to getting data with not between two dates or two values from Apr 16, 2024 · This tutorial will give you example of laravel where not between eloquent. Example: retrieves users with IDs between 1 and 100. Mar 15, 2023 · Using The Laravel Eloquent query builder to fetch and filter records based on their date and time. Jun 5, 2021 · Yet another way with Eloquent Eloquent provides a very helpful whereDate() method that will do two things Build an SQL query that uses the DATE() SQL function to format the content of the column as Y-m-d. For example, you have two fields named sub_total and grand_total, and you need to find all the orders have the same sub_total as grand_total. Aug 6, 2023 · SELECT * FROM orders WHERE order_date BETWEEN '2023-01-01' AND '2023-12-31'; 🎉 Finally, we call the get() method to execute the query and retrieve the results as a collection of Order models. In this article, we will go through some basic examples of whereBetween (), which we will use to filter the entries in our database. Apr 7, 2022 · I want to use something like whereBetween or another to filter created_at in 'accountLog' model using whereRelation Account::with('accountLog')->get(); how can i do that? Jun 2, 2023 · When working with Laravel Eloquent to query the databases usually we need to use at least one where condition and often times we need several. Aug 24, 2018 · The Laravel portal for problem solving, knowledge sharing and community building. Laravel whereBetween method are useful when you retrieve records in between two given dates from timestamp column. 6 Description: I can see 'between' operator is allowed in where method of query builder. Oct 3, 2019 · How Can We Use Or With Wherebetween Clause in eloquent laravel Asked 5 years, 5 months ago Modified 5 years, 5 months ago Viewed 609 times Jan 18, 2021 · Laravel eloquent where defined value is between json range value in database Asked 4 years, 1 month ago Modified 4 years, 1 month ago Viewed 173 times Quick Laravel Tip Eloquent where date methods In Eloquent, check the date with functions whereDay(), whereMonth(), whereYear(), whereDate() and whereTime(). Jul 7, 2022 · I need to get a Users' Booking between two dates. I am trying to find an elegant way in Eloquent and Laravel to say select * from UserTable where Age between X and Y Is there a between operator in Eloquent (I can't find it). Laravel - Eloquent where with array Asked 5 years, 7 months ago Modified 1 year, 5 months ago Viewed 24k times Apr 2, 2016 · Laravel Eloquent where field is X or null Asked 9 years, 7 months ago Modified 3 years, 7 months ago Viewed 350k times Eloquent relationships are defined as methods on your Eloquent model classes. In this article, we will see how to get data between two dates in laravel 10. Alright, let’s dive into the steps. Here you will learn laravel whereNotBetween dates example. If you want the date to be somewhere during today, then you use BETWEEN operator and you give it the beginning and end date (BETWEEN 2016-04-22 00:00:00 AND 2016-04-22 23:59:59). Laravel Eloquent where between two dates from Database In this post we will give you information about Laravel Eloquent where between two dates from Database. Here we will learn to get filter records between two dates in laravel 11. I'll be sharing some straightforward examples. Jun 23, 2023 · In this tutorial, we explored three effective techniques to query records between two dates using Laravel Eloquent. We covered the whereBetween method, using the where clause twice, and leveraging the whereDate method. Oct 27, 2023 · [Laravel Eloquent クエリビルダ]whereBetweenで日付を期間で検索する Apr 17, 2021 · Copy eloquent source Favourite Share By Nellie Kessler at Apr 17 2021 javascript python shell php java html sql css c# typescript c++ c bash swift go vba dart r ruby latex kotlin lua matlab rust groovy assembly basic markdown delphi scala haskell ascii actionscript perl twig elixir julia d octave velocity f# clojure pascal less prolog diff vhdl Hi can anyone help me building below query in laravel Eloquent i am really confuse in using OR condition with between SELECT * FROM tbl WHERE existing_start BETWEEN You'll need to complete a few actions and gain 15 reputation points before being able to upvote. enrollnum where (emp_informations. Y"). Im having trouble to retrieve data from the database using eloquent, I am trying to retrieve all data between two dates (created_at field). This method checks to see whether the value of a column falls inside a specified range. you will learn laravel eloquent whereNotBetween dates. Aug 28, 2022 · In this blog, we will show you How to Get Data between Two Dates in Laravel. For example, a User model might be associated with one Phone model. Jan 5, 2017 · If you need all the articles from that month, you can use between combined with some nice Carbon helpers, so there's no need to use a closure in this case. Apr 9, 2023 · Eloquent is a powerful and elegant ORM (Object-Relational Mapping) framework for Laravel, which allows you to interact with your database using expressive and fluent syntax. Jul 30, 2025 · Use Laravel Eloquent BETWEEN Query to apply the condition. 1 Database Driver & Version: mysql 5. One common task is filtering records based on a date range. In Laravel Eloquent, you can add multiple where clauses by chaining multiple calls to the where() method to add AND conditions, or use orWhere() to add OR conditions Read on for code examples of how you can use multiple basic where() and orWhere Laravel whereBetween method are useful when you retrieve records in between two given dates from timestamp column. You can use a different method to get data between two dates in laravel 10 and laravel 11. The phone method should call Laravel whereBetween method are useful when you retrieve records in between two given dates from timestamp column. Jan 16, 2024 · Introduction When dealing with databases in Laravel, the Eloquent ORM is a powerful tool that conveniently allows you to interact with your database using expressive, fluent syntax. Hello Guys. The example below will demonstrate how to execute whereBetween queries using the eloquent Jan 1, 2018 · Laravel Eloquent: How to use whereDate with Between? Asked 7 years, 8 months ago Modified 7 years, 8 months ago Viewed 51k times I am using an eloquent query to retrieve data from a table. EmpID = '07081408') This article will examine the whereBetween () function available in Laravel Eloquent. One of the common . So, today we will learn how to get records between two dates with a simple and easy way. The whereBetween method will return the data column’s value between two values like a check between two dates. Mar 6, 2021 · Sometimes we need to filter data between two values [e. 17 PHP Version: 7. In this tutorial you will learn about How to use where clause in Laravel Eloquent with a lot of examples. Since relationships also serve as powerful query builders, defining relationships as methods provides powerful method chaining and querying capabilities. Steps To R Aug 8, 2024 · Introduction Eloquent is Laravel’s ORM (Object-Relational Mapper), providing a fluent, intuitive interface for interacting with the database. I've Done This Jun 1, 2017 · I want to convert this query into laravel eloquent, select * from schedule where (now() between start_date and end_date); I tried using whereBetween, but I got some Jun 1, 2017 · I want to convert this query into laravel eloquent, select * from schedule where (now() between start_date and end_date); I tried using whereBetween, but I got some Aug 9, 2023 · In this article, we'll explore techniques to add a where clause to Eloquent relationships. Upvoting indicates when questions and answers are useful. Given is a date 2018-10-04 01:02:03 So the whereBetween should ignore the hours and seconds, is that In addition, Eloquent assumes that the primary key is an incrementing integer value, which means that Eloquent will automatically cast the primary key to an integer. Apr 26, 2024 · 概要 whereBetweenの使い方と注意点を簡単にまとめる。 Mar 19, 2024 · Summary In conclusion, Eloquent relationships are a powerful feature of Laravel that allows developers to easily work with related data. Laravel Eloquent compare date from datetime field Asked 11 years, 2 months ago Modified 2 years, 11 months ago Viewed 303k times Jul 21, 2015 · Forum Eloquent between two dates from database threeel posted 10 years ago Database Eloquent Eloquent relationships are defined as methods on your Eloquent model classes. But when I run the Eloquent query, it brings back bookings that are not between the two given dates. Whether you’re working with simple or complex May 7, 2025 · I would like to display only dates between start_date and end_date (format is "d. Sep 1, 2023 · Optimize your database queries with Laravel Eloquent's "WHEREIN". May 12, 2016 · For others who end up here and want the answer to the question asked (in case it's updated… "Is whereBetween in Laravel inclusive?"): Yes. Suppose you want to filter records in database table by from data and to date then you can use whereBetween method to filter the records. Jun 23, 2024 · Learn how to use Laravel Eloquent where date between to filter records by date ranges. Sep 20, 2023 · Here we will learn to get filter records between two dates in laravel 10. ,Is there an actual Eloquent way (not raw) that deals with ranges? Jan 1, 2018 · Level up your programming skills with exercises across 52 languages, and insightful discussion with our dedicated team of welcoming mentors. To define this relationship, we will place a phone method on the User model. g. Eloquent What's the Difference? Elegant and eloquent are both qualities that are often associated with sophistication and refinement. Properly cast a Carbon or Datetime object to the Y-m-d format before comparing it. Dec 12, 2016 · Laravel 5 and Eloquent between two dates from database Asked 8 years, 7 months ago Modified 5 years, 1 month ago Viewed 35k times $activeCustomers = Customer:: all ()-> where ('active', 1); $activeCustomers = Customer:: where ('active', 1)-> get (); Nov 22, 2016 · Eloquent understands any of the types defined in the castAttribute() function, which as of Laravel 5. Step-by-step with practical examples. What's reputation and how do I get it? Instead, you can save this post to reference later. This article explores advanced techniques, offering a deep dive into efficient data retrieval, ensuring you master these essential Laravel features. Hear we will give you detail about Laravel Eloquent where between two dates from DatabaseAnd how to use it also give you demo for it if it is necessary. Conclusion Using Laravel Query Builder or Eloquent ORM to select rows between two specific dates is an efficient way to extract relevant data based on time frames. We will use Laravel is a PHP web application framework with expressive, elegant syntax. 4 are: int, float, string, bool, object, array, collection, date and timestamp. Jun 10, 2021 · I have been trying to query records created between the start of the current month and the current date and time. But, before diving too deep into using relationships, let's learn how to define each type of relationship supported by Eloquent. One of the most common tasks is filtering records based on certain conditions. Querying between two dates using Laravel and Eloquent is now within your reach! 🚀 With the solutions provided in this blog post, you can easily modify your code to perform the desired query. date] and we don't know how. Custom timestamps are provided in the date range array. You can use more than examples for fetching records between two dates in laravel using whereBetween(), where Jun 23, 2024 · Laravel Eloquent is a powerful tool for interacting with databases in an expressive, easy-to-understand way. Here are examples for when you need to retrieve records that are older than, newer than, at a specific time or between two dates. How do you query between two ranges of time without including the two ranges themselves? I have a working code of querying time using whereBetween but I'm having an issue because I only want to get the records between those two ranges of time, not including themselves. This beginner's guide covers setup, Carbon integration, and practical examples for effective date range queries Oct 11, 2023 · I'm going to explore Laravel Eloquent's whereBetween () method, which checks if a value in a column falls within a specified range. But it does not work. In this guide, we’ll explore how to use Laravel Eloquent where date between two specified dates. we will help you to give example of laravel eloquent whereNotBetween. Jan 1, 2017 · Laravel Version: 5. Laravel also provides a different method to filter records for a date like whereBetween (), where (), and whereDate () eloquent function. May 1, 2015 · Continue to help good content that is interesting, well-researched, and useful, rise to the top! To gain full voting privileges, May 30, 2017 · Laravel eloquent where date is equal or greater than DateTime Asked 8 years, 5 months ago Modified 10 months ago Viewed 166k times Laravel whereBetween method are useful when you retrieve records in between two given dates from timestamp column. The table columns look like this: id started_at finished_at 1 2016-06-01 2016-06-30 2 2016-05-03 2016-05-28 What I Sep 9, 2018 · Perhaps you have run into a situation that whereBetween () method helped you to accomplish something. The phone method should call But, before diving too deep into using relationships, let's learn how to define each type of relationship supported by Eloquent. $bookings = Auth:: user ()-> bookings () -> withCasts (['date' => 'date']) -> where ('date', '>=', now ()) -> get (); Apr 22, 2016 · You know that timestamp columns are not strings? You can't use LIKE with them, and it makes no sense. In Laravel’s Eloquent, this is a common task for developers. Jan 16, 2024 · When working with applications that have time-sensitive data, it is often necessary to retrieve records that fall between two specific dates. This documentation will focus on the where method to filter records where a specific column is not equal to a given value. I'll explain using methods as with (), withCount () and doesntHave () Aug 28, 2019 · Laravel Eloquent Query With Between And Just Month And Day Asked 5 years, 8 months ago Modified 5 years, 8 months ago Viewed 3k times Jan 6, 2017 · Laravel Eloquent where between two dates are null Asked 8 years, 4 months ago Modified 8 years, 4 months ago Viewed 2k times Eloquent relationships are defined as methods on your Eloquent model classes. From one-to-one to many-to-many relationships, Eloquent provides a simple and intuitive syntax to define and query these relationships. Aug 18, 2018 · The laravel eloquent provides many types of eloquent methods. Nov 16, 2016 · What is the Laravel eloquent query for this: select * from `jobs` where 1 between min_experience and max_experience; I tried the below query but this one encapsulates the where 1 with single quote Fetch records within a specific range in Laravel using the whereBetween() method, receiving two parameters. One of the most commonly used methods in Eloquent is Sep 12, 2017 · Laravel Eloquent Select Between current month and previous 3 months Asked 8 years, 1 month ago Modified 4 years, 7 months ago Viewed 33k times Explore a comprehensive Laravel whereBetween query example to efficiently retrieve data within a specified range. However, you may have suffered from using nested where between method as below : Product Jul 18, 2014 · Even Eloquent uses timestamp type and not datetime. One to One / Has One A one-to-one relationship is a very basic type of database relationship. Both types show you the exact same formatted date so I would strongly advise you to use timestamp instead of datetime. 5. laravel query between two dates from two date columns database Asked 6 years, 1 month ago Modified 4 years, 5 months ago Viewed 6k times Nov 9, 2021 · I saw the answer provided in this question Wildcard-like syntax in an eloquent Where clause? now I want to know if is there a way to search between two strings?. Jan 16, 2024 · This modification ensures that only orders created between 8 AM on January 1st and 5 PM on January 31st, 2023, are selected. Apr 16, 2024 · This tutorial will give you example of laravel where not between eloquent. Basic Syntax To filter results where a column is Jan 28, 2024 · Understanding the distinctions between “has”, “with”, and “whereHas” is essential for efficient querying and manipulation of relational data in Laravel Eloquent. whereNotBetween () will help you to getting data with not between two dates or two values from Nov 9, 2021 · I saw the answer provided in this question Wildcard-like syntax in an eloquent Where clause? now I want to know if is there a way to search between two strings?. This guide walks you through the process of how to make Laravel Eloquent WHEREIN Query. Unfortunately this does not work, what is wrong here? $infos = Info::select Aug 28, 2023 · There is a query I use to run in mysql : select * from my_table where $val between col1 and coL2; It works fine, but with laravel 4, the only way to make that query Jul 23, 2018 · I am trying to write the following query in eloquent format: SELECT * FROM `table_name` where timestamp_col1 AND timestamp_col2 BETWEEN '2018-07-23 11:45:25' and '2018-07-23 14:45:25' Jul 29, 2015 · July 29, 2015 · 2 mins, 234 words Eloquent date filtering: whereDate () and other methods Tutorial last revisioned on August 10, 2022 with Laravel 9 Mar 21, 2024 · Laravel Eloquent how to use between operator ,I am trying to find an elegant way in Eloquent and Laravel to say,Is there a between operator in Eloquent (I can't find it). Example: May 1, 2025 · Unleash the power of Laravel Eloquent's 'whereBetween' and 'whereUserId' methods to refine your database queries. m. Mar 5, 2015 · Hello what is the Laravel eloquent code for this: SELECT * FROM dtrs inner join emp_informations on dtrs. cycnnd mppohb 2h7ra 2eui3 chxk unli7fs fw oi5j yq7ydc wxdtl